UPDATE: Police identify Black Rock shooting victim

Police have identified a man shot at Ashdeane Village, Black Rock, St Michael on Sunday as 47-year-old Adrian Noel Gibson.

Lawmen launched an unnatural death investigation after Gibson was fatally shot around 9:15 p.m. near his residence at Ashdeane Village.

Officers received a call which indicated that a man was shot and injured near his home.

On arrival, lawmen discovered the injured man who was quickly taken to the Queen Elizabeth Hospital by ambulance, where he was pronounced dead, according to a media statement.

Anyone who may have information in relation to this incident is asked to call 417-7500, Crimestoppers 1800TIPS, Police Emergency at 211 or any police station. (PR)
